Output ec477922de3aa78aeba71aa669be91880f0bb61dbfc692d705b4353976ce3e79:0

value
2749540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81999177c255564a0f215137ada52eb441ae5e2 OP_EQUAL
address
3NrFMdUPDBjjcKhzjSJWMRpjjGmf4XFeyY
transaction
ec477922de3aa78aeba71aa669be91880f0bb61dbfc692d705b4353976ce3e79